Built for Futures & Gold Traders
Liquidity Matrix is a market structure tool designed to map the most important liquidity zones in the market using a combination of session-based opening ranges, price imbalances, and institutional order flow levels.
The indicator integrates Opening Range Breakouts (ORB), Fair Value Gaps (FVG), and Order Blocks (OB) into a single clean framework while automatically managing clutter through smart zone mitigation.
It is particularly suited for Gold (XAUUSD), index futures, and other instruments trading on CME Globex, with built-in awareness of the futures trading week and global session structure.
Core Features
Session Opening Range (ORB)
The indicator tracks the first 15-minute opening range of each major trading session.
Sessions included:
• Asia Session – default 23:00–07:00 London
• London Session – default 08:00–11:00 London
• New York Session – automatically adjusted for DST
Instead of drawing boxes, the ORB is displayed as clean horizontal lines representing the high and low of the opening range, providing a clear visual reference for:
• breakout levels
• liquidity sweeps
• session bias shifts
Fair Value Gaps (FVG)
The indicator identifies three-candle price imbalances where the market moves aggressively leaving unfilled liquidity.
Definition used:
Bullish FVG
Low > High[2]
Bearish FVG
High < Low[2]
Each gap is displayed as a price zone extending forward for a default of 10 bars, preventing the chart from becoming overloaded with infinite zones.
Users can adjust the length if needed.
Smart Mitigation System
FVG zones are automatically removed once they are mitigated using selectable logic:
• Touch – price enters the zone
• Close Through – candle closes beyond the far boundary
• Full Fill – price completely traverses the imbalance
This keeps the chart focused only on active liquidity gaps.
Order Blocks (OB)
Order blocks are detected using swing structure and break-of-structure logic.
Bullish OB
Break above previous swing high → last bearish candle
Bearish OB
Break below previous swing low → last bullish candle
Zones extend forward 10 bars by default and can be expanded through the settings panel.
OB Mitigation Options
Order blocks are automatically removed once price interacts with them based on:
• Touch
• Close Through
• Full Fill
This prevents stacking and maintains a clean structure map.
Futures Market Awareness
Unlike most session indicators designed for Forex, Liquidity Matrix respects CME Globex trading hours.
The indicator automatically filters activity outside the futures trading week:
Trading week
Sunday 23:00 London → Friday 22:00 London
Daily maintenance break
22:00 → 23:00 London
This ensures sessions and zones reflect actual tradable market conditions.
Automatic DST Handling
The New York session adjusts automatically for daylight saving changes by calculating the real-time offset between London and New York.
This ensures the NYSE open (09:30 New York time) always appears at the correct London equivalent.
Typical mappings:
• Winter – 14:30 London
• US DST mismatch weeks – 13:30 or 15:30 London
No manual adjustments required.

This update focuses on clarity, structure, and real trading usability — not just internal logic.
✅ What’s New
📦 Clean ORB Structure
Opening Range (ORB) box clearly defines the session range
Persistent ORB High / ORB Low / Midpoint lines
Levels now extend forward for real decision-making (not stuck to candles)
📊 Range-Based Projections
Automatic projection levels based on ORB range:
+0.5 / +1 / +2 (bullish expansion)
-0.5 / -1 / -2 (bearish expansion)
Acts as target zones, expansion guides, and liquidity references
⚡ Event Markers (Now Meaningful)
BRK → Break outside ORB
CONF → Valid continuation or reversal confirmation
ENTRY → First valid return into eligible FVG
X → Setup invalidated
Markers are now positioned correctly using price logic (not floating or misaligned).
🧠 Logic Improvements
📈 True Displacement Leg Handling
The engine now:
Confirms narrative → starts displacement
Collects ALL valid FVGs during the same leg
Stops only when the leg ends (stall or pullback)
🎯 First Valid Retest Model
No more “single FVG bias”
Entry triggers on:
first return into ANY valid FVG from the displacement leg
❌ Proper Invalidation
Continuation fails if price returns back inside the ORB (configurable)
Reversal fails if sweep extreme is broken (wick or close based)
🚫 No FVG = No Trade
If no imbalance forms after confirmation:
→ setup completes with no entry (correct behavior)
📊 Status Table (Top Right)
Live tracking of:
Current state (Waiting / Triggered / Invalidated / Completed)
Narrative (Continuation / Reversal)
Direction (Long / Short)
ORB levels
FVG count
Final outcome
🎯 What This Means for Trading
This version behaves closer to how a trader actually thinks:
ORB → Break / Sweep → Confirm → Displacement → FVG set → Retest → Entry
Not:
“first gap wins” or visually-driven logic
⚠️ Important Note
MSS / ChoCH is still a lightweight proxy
This is intentional for speed and practicality
A full structural engine will come in a later version
